Ignore the shock damage. He has only one COM that adds ELECTROCUTE damage, the damage ticks over time, not SHOCK damage, which is both impact and DoT. His Shock Trooper COM's electrocute stat, while fun to use for its skill buffs, is weak as hell, even in the lower difficulties. Not sure wtf the developers were thinking when they laid that one out.
His Specialist COM, the one that boosts SMGs, is also widely considered to be one of his weakest COMs and other than a minor accuracy boost to SMGs, he's no more proficient with SMGs than any other character.
People often immediately say "explosives!", when in fact they mean to say "grenade damage!" Explosive damage and grenade damage are not the same thing. It's kinda hard to explain, but some weapons do impact and then grenade splash damage. Pretty much all Torgue weapons are considered grenade damage, the "bullets" they shoot, hence why Torgue is often recommended for Axton. But other guns, such as plasma casters, Maliwan pistols, and Dhal's Hornet, shoot projectiles that are boosted by grenade damage; their bullets have a splash damage effect, which grenade damage boosts. Anyway, Axton can pretty much rock anything. As you can see in this thread, folks straight away recommend explosives/grenade damage. But he's not just limited to that. He's one of the best characters with Bee shields, capable of keeping his shield charged in the blink of an eye. He's arguably the best, or tied with best, with Tediore weapons. Hyperion weapons can also be really fun with his Metal Storm skill, effectively turning a Hyperion SMG into a laser gun.
